[Bug 1924832] [NEW] evince output displays wrong in Adobe Reader
You have been subscribed to a public bug: wget https://www.irs.gov/pub/irs-pdf/f1040s2.pdf launch evince open f1040s2.pdf Fill in example numbers in lines 4 and 10. Save As... test-1040s2.pdf On the same Ubuntu-18.04 machine, in both xpdf and evince, all of test- 1040s2.pdf displays as expected, specifically including the form entries. Copied f1040s2.pdf to a (virtual) machine running MS-Windows-10, and opened in Adobe Reader DC 2021.001.20142 . Expected: display correctly, specifically the form entries in lines 4 and 10. Actual: no form entries show up in line 4 or 10, as seen in tax-pdf-adobe-reader-w10.png file from screenshot (lines 4 & 10 circled in red with the gimp). [Bug 1886059] Re: gnome-shell crashed with assertion failure "!xcb_xlib_threads_sequence_lost" [xcb_io.c:260]
This issue appears to be resolved for me. I used `apt purge gnome-shell-extensions` to remove gnome-shell- extensions and noticed that 'ubuntu-appindicat...@ubuntu.com', 'ubuntu- d...@ubuntu.com', and 'desktop-icons@csoriano' remained in /usr/share /gnome-shell/extensions/. I manually removed these extensions, reinstalled gnome-shell-extensions, and rebooted my machine, and I have not had a crash since. Note that I did not remove any extensions from .local/share/gnome-shell/extensions, although there is still a discrepancy between the installed extensions and what is listed in `gsettings get org.gnome.shell enabled-extensions` and `gsettings get org.gnome.shell disabled-extensions`. Should this be corrected by just using `gsettings set`, or should this be updated automatically? [Bug 1923311] Re: nautilus crash when creating symlink
After installing that dbgsym package, I still do not get a backtrace. It just exits with "[Inferior 1 (process 116937) exited with code 01]" so maybe it does not crash but the failed assertion makes it just quit? Also, there is nothing in "/var/crash" which is another indicator that the process just exits, but does not crash. I found the upstream issue at https://gitlab.gnome.org/GNOME/nautilus/-/issues/1303. [Bug 1924251] Re: Embedded browser display corruption under Wayland on Pi desktop
The same bug occurs in weston so that's some good news that it's not a mutter bug. The console output mentions GDK is unable to create a GL context and is falling back to glReadPixels. And that's exactly what the corruption looks like -- an incorrect stride or pixel format with glReadPixels. [Bug 1924679] Re: Intel Nuc install. Icons go blank randomly, nothing opens. Need to remove power to reboot.
Thank you for taking the time to report this bug and helping to make Ubuntu better. It sounds like some part of the system has crashed. To help us find the cause of the crash please follow these steps: 1. Look in /var/crash for crash files and if found run: ubuntu-bug YOURFILE.crash Then tell us the ID of the newly-created bug. 2. If step 1 failed then look at https://errors.ubuntu.com/user/ID where ID is the content of file /var/lib/whoopsie/whoopsie-id on the machine. Do you find any links to recent problems on that page? If so then please send the links to us. 3. If step 2 also failed then apply the workaround from bug 994921, reboot, reproduce the crash, and retry step 1. Please take care to avoid attaching .crash files to bugs as we are unable to process them as file attachments.
